🔍 VOCABULARY WORDS
📌up to speed (idiom) - If you are up to speed with a subject or activity, you have all the latest information about it and are able to do it well
Example: We arranged for some home tutoring to get him up to speed with the other children in his class.
📌outlet (noun) - an organization that broadcasts programmes or publishes news
Example: News outlets are sensitive to charges of bias.
📌tune in (phrasal verb) - to watch or listen to a particular television or radio programme or station
Example: Be sure to tune in to next week's show.
📌direction (noun) - the way that someone or something changes or develops
Example: This plan isn't perfect, but it's a step in the right direction.

🛠️ SENTENCE CONSTRUCTION
✖You said: The newbie came to my team.
✔Better say: We have a new member on our team / We have a new addition to our team.
✖You said: I have trust on his news.
✔Better say: I trust his news / I trust the news on his channel.
✖You said: It is worry.
✔Better say: It is worrying.
✖You said: Their attitude need to be serious.
✔Better say: They need to take it seriously.
